Sorry I just re-read your original questions and I didn't really answer any of them. The length I couldn't tell you just yet. I rented it for 5 days and I fully expect to beat it in that amount of time. Fun factor I mentioned it is very fun. Replayability is questionable, it plays out like a movie with very linear paths. I would probably replay it once just because it looks so good.

I am happy with it as a rental, and I will probably buy it when it is half price.
great mini review thanks! i am just so torn right now...
